Hello. I have removed a duplicated article that you re-created. I think I have to excuse myself, I used the radio station naming conventions as reason, but then I saw Wikipedia:Name#Philippines, so you maybe you are right on using that name. However, please read this before trying to recreate the article using the same method. Please notice that the GFDL requires to keep a list of contributors to the article. If you copy/paste the whole content of the page from one article to other, then all the history about who wrote which text gets lots. You need to move the article because this way the editing history of the article is moved together with the page. If you want to move the article back from DWKI to 95.1_Kiss_FM, then you need to have 95.1_Kiss_FM deleted by an admin, and then you need to move the DWKI article to that location.
To delete 95.1_Kiss_FM first ask an admin to delete it by putting this template Template:Db-histmerge/new on the page and an admin will look at it and delete it. Then go to DWKI and use the "move" tab on the upper part of the page to move the page to 95.1_Kiss_FM. Then you can make a redirect on DWKI if you want.
